That smartphone battery powering your late-night Netflix binge? That’s electrochemistry—Galvanic cells converting chemical energy to electrical energy. Corrosion ruining your bike chain? That’s also electrochemistry (rusting = an electrochemical cell gone wrong). Even the silver plating on your favorite jewelry involves the same Faraday’s laws you study in Class 12, Part 1. So next time you charge your phone, thank Daniell cell and Nernst equation!

The Part 1 volume of this series focuses primarily on Physical Chemistry and Inorganic Chemistry. It is designed to simplify complex theories through detailed explanations, illustrative diagrams, and a vast array of practice problems. While many students search for a PDF version for portability, the physical book remains a staple in science laboratories and study rooms due to its extensive data tables and high-quality printing.
